Question | Answer |
Charter | A document granting the recipient the right to settle a colony. |
Joint-stock company | A company in which investors buy stock in return for share its future profits. |
Headright | A 50- acre grant of land given to colonial settlers who paid their own way. |
Burgess | An elected representative to an assembly. |
Dissent | To disagree w/ or oppose an opinion. |
Persecute | To mistreat a person or group based on their belief. |
Tolerance | The ability to accept or put up w/ different views or behavior. |
Patroon | A landowner in the Dutch colonies who ruled over large areas of land. |
Pacifist | A person who is opposed to use of violence. |
Indentured servant | A laborer who agrees to work without pay for a certain period of time in exchange for passage to America. |
Estate | A league of land has one owner |
Constitution | A list of fundamental laws of a supportive government. |
Debtor | A person or country that owes money. |
